Education
Dubrov Vadim was educated at Russian National Research Medical University[10]. He earned the academic degree of Doctor of Sciences in Medicine[19].
Career and Affiliations
Dubrov Vadim's professions included scientist[4]. Fields of work include medicine[7], a field of study[22] and traumatology[8], a medical specialty[23]. He was employed by MSU Faculty[9].
Recognition
Awards received include Order of Pirogov[11], an order[24], in Russia[25], founded in 2020[26]; Medal for Participant in Emergency Humanitarian Operations[12], a ministerial awards of the Russian Federation[27], in Russia[28], founded in 1995[29]; Medal "For Life Saving"[13], a courage award[30], in Russia[31], founded in 1994[32]; and Q4188057[14], an official honorary title of Russia[33], in Russia[34], founded in 1995[35].
